cose-js
Version:
JavaScript COSE implementation
55 lines (54 loc) • 3.21 kB
JSON
{
"title":"p256-ss-hkdf-512-03: ECDH-SS direct w/ hkdf-sha-512 for 512-bit key",
"input":{
"plaintext":"This is the content.",
"mac":{
"alg":"HS512",
"protected":{
"alg":"HS512"
},
"recipients":[
{
"key":{
"kty":"EC",
"kid":"meriadoc.brandybuck@buckland.example",
"crv":"P-256",
"x":"Ze2loSV3wrroKUN_4zhwGhCqo3Xhu1td4QjeQ5wIVR0",
"y":"HlLtdXARY_f55A3fnzQbPcm6hgr34Mp8p-nuzQCE0Zw",
"d":"r_kHyZ-a06rmxM3yESK84r1otSg-aQcVStkRhA-iCM8"
},
"protected":{
"alg":"ECDH-SS-512"
},
"unprotected":{
"kid":"meriadoc.brandybuck@buckland.example"
},
"sender_key":{
"kty":"EC",
"crv":"P-256",
"x":"7cvYCcdU22WCwW1tZXR8iuzJLWGcd46xfxO1XJs-SPU",
"y":"DzhJXgz9RI6TseNmwEfLoNVns8UmvONsPzQDop2dKoo",
"d":"Uqr4fay_qYQykwcNCB2efj_NFaQRRQ-6fHZm763jt5w"
}
}
]
},
"rng_stream":[
"02D1F7E6F26C43D4868D87CEB2353161740AACF1F7163647984B522A848DF1C3C9CF4DF2FE6C632BF7886413F76E8852D8D30979D9C0217A424941B5CA02A3AA"
]
},
"intermediates":{
"CEK_hex":"AFBAC0E6057434A19B9B497A3364A1E91490DD105186FBE0D7982495EFF41A60F7B3E609909A3FDDB8E5CAA5FEFC6381FB1FBCB27A06A10CFA4E87DFB0C3CFFC",
"recipients":[
{
"Context_hex":"840783F6584002D1F7E6F26C43D4868D87CEB2353161740AACF1F7163647984B522A848DF1C3C9CF4DF2FE6C632BF7886413F76E8852D8D30979D9C0217A424941B5CA02A3AAF683F6F6F68219020044A101381B",
"Secret_hex":"8CA18423C89DB8842D5FD119F90E98650243AD77848BBBBE146FCFE2E802751D"
}
],
"ToMac_hex":"84634D414343A101074054546869732069732074686520636F6E74656E742E"
},
"output":{
"cbor_diag":"97([h'A10107', {}, h'546869732069732074686520636F6E74656E742E', h'CED9C9DBD280362DAEBB48CDD67239A25CD2DD96FE60C3001DBF353A7A36F1EA34C7ED84FC18757E12444A6AD5C3B3F7416651C6A3CDD2A9D9E9844C5F46CF84', [[h'A101381B', {-2: {-1: 1, -2: h'EDCBD809C754DB6582C16D6D65747C8AECC92D619C778EB17F13B55C9B3E48F5', -3: h'0F38495E0CFD448E93B1E366C047CBA0D567B3C526BCE36C3F3403A29D9D2A8A', 1: 2}, 4: h'6D65726961646F632E6272616E64796275636B406275636B6C616E642E6578616D706C65', -22: h'02D1F7E6F26C43D4868D87CEB2353161740AACF1F7163647984B522A848DF1C3C9CF4DF2FE6C632BF7886413F76E8852D8D30979D9C0217A424941B5CA02A3AA'}, h'']]])",
"cbor":"D8618543A10107A054546869732069732074686520636F6E74656E742E5840CED9C9DBD280362DAEBB48CDD67239A25CD2DD96FE60C3001DBF353A7A36F1EA34C7ED84FC18757E12444A6AD5C3B3F7416651C6A3CDD2A9D9E9844C5F46CF84818344A101381BA321A42001215820EDCBD809C754DB6582C16D6D65747C8AECC92D619C778EB17F13B55C9B3E48F52258200F38495E0CFD448E93B1E366C047CBA0D567B3C526BCE36C3F3403A29D9D2A8A01020458246D65726961646F632E6272616E64796275636B406275636B6C616E642E6578616D706C6535584002D1F7E6F26C43D4868D87CEB2353161740AACF1F7163647984B522A848DF1C3C9CF4DF2FE6C632BF7886413F76E8852D8D30979D9C0217A424941B5CA02A3AA40"
}
}